>> Hi, The code works, but is it possible to make it shorter ?
OK, here is my take, based on earlier posts, bringing together some 
'technologies':

(1) make a document function which isolatees the code
(2) then call it where needed
(3) use the built in conversion code
(4) use so called unique mp graphics (smaller files, faster run)
(5) use symbols to get the baseline right
(6) use a little abstraction in the table setup

watch how we can pass a table instead of a string, so

context.startxtable { align = "middle,lohi", width = "0.8cm", offset = 
"0.8ex", bodyfont = "9pt", framecolor = "cyan" }

is ok, but anm abstraction is even better. Now, who will wikify it ...

%%%%%%%%%%% code %%%%%%%%%%%

\setupbodyfont[pagella]

\starttext

\definextable
   [MyTable]
   [align={middle,lohi},
    width=0.8cm,
    offset=0.8ex,
    bodyfont=9pt,
    framecolor=cyan]

\startluacode
     function document.MyTable(specification)

         local pattern    = specification.pattern
         local action     = specification.action
         local conversion = specification.conversion or "Characters"

         local n = #pattern

     --  context.startxtable { align = "middle,lohi", width = "0.8cm", 
offset = "0.8ex", bodyfont = "9pt", framecolor = "cyan" }
         context.startxtable { "MyTable" }
             context.startxrow()
                 context.startxcell { frame = "off" }
                     context()
                 context.stopxcell()
                 for i=1,n do
                     context.startxcell()
                         context.convertnumber(conversion,i)
                     context.stopxcell()
                 end
             context.stopxrow()
             for i=1,n do
                 context.startxrow()
                     context.startxcell()
                         context.convertnumber(conversion,i)
                     context.stopxcell()
                 for j=1,n do
                     context.startxcell { align = "middle" }
                         action(string.sub(pattern[i],j,j))
                     context.stopxcell()
                 end
                 context.stopxrow()
             end
         context.stopxtable()

     end
\stopluacode

\startuniqueMPgraphic{cross}{width,height,depth,color,line}
     draw image (
         draw (\MPvar{depth},\MPvar{height}) -- (\MPvar{width},0) ;
         draw (\MPvar{depth},0) -- (\MPvar{width},\MPvar{height}) ;
     )
         withpen pencircle scaled \MPvar{line}
         withcolor \MPvar{color} ;
\stopuniqueMPgraphic

\definesymbol
   [MyRedCross]
 
[\uniqueMPgraphic{cross}{width=1em,height=1ex,depth=.5ex,color=red,line=.2ex}]

\definesymbol
   [MyGreenCross]
 
[\uniqueMPgraphic{cross}{width=1em,height=1ex,depth=.5ex,color=green,line=.2ex}]

\startluacode
     document.MyTable {
         action = function(value)
             context(value == "X" and 1 or 0)
         end,
         conversion = "Characters",
         pattern = {
             ".XXX..XX",
             "X...XXX.",
             "X..X.XXX",
             "X.X.X..X",
             ".X.X.XX.",
             ".XX.X...",
             "XXX.X...",
             "X.XX...."
         }
     }
\stopluacode

\startluacode
     document.MyTable {
         action = function(value)
             context(value == "X" and 1 or 0)
         end,
         conversion = "Greek",
         pattern = {
             ".XXX..XX",
             "X...XXX.",
             "X..X.XXX",
             "X.X.X..X",
         }
     }
\stopluacode

\startluacode
     document.MyTable {
         action = function(value)
             if value == "X" then
                 context.symbol { "MyRedCross" }
             end
         end,
         conversion = "Romannumerals",
         pattern = {
             ".XXX..XX",
             "X...XXX.",
             "X..X.XXX",
             "X.X.X..X",
             ".X.X.XX.",
             ".XX.X...",
             "XXX.X...",
             "X.XX...."
         }
     }
\stopluacode

\startluacode
     document.MyTable {
         action = function(value)
             context.symbol { value == "X" and "MyRedCross"  or 
"MyGreenCross" }
         end,
         conversion = "Romannumerals",
         pattern = {
             "X.X.X..X",
             ".X.X.XX.",
             ".XX.X...",
             "XXX.X...",
             "X.XX...."
         }
     }
\stopluacode

\stoptext
